Java 内存模型的组成和各部分的作用

1、先了解一下堆(heap)和栈(stack)    堆和栈都是存在于内存中的两块不同区域,他们都是用于存放数据,不同之处只是在于特性不一样。 1)栈           存取速度比堆要快,仅次于直接位于CPU中的寄存器。但缺点是,存在栈中的数据大小与生存期必须是确定的,缺乏灵活性。另外,栈数据可以共享。例如:        一种是基本类型(primitive types), 共有8种,即int,
相关文章
相关标签/搜索